What rights do Connecticut employers have if they have a drug-free workplace policy? In the case of a job applicant, an employer can rescind an offer or a conditional job offer if an applicant tests positive for recreational marijuana so long as the employer makes the policy available to the applicant at the time of offer.

Medical cannabis policy in Germany is somewhat unique, in that the law permits for insurance reimbursements for medical cannabis products purchased from pharmacies. Germany is not the only country to have such a system in place, with Colombia serving as another example.

The rise of the THC level for industrial hemp is part of the measures of the new Common Agricultural Policy ( CAP ) reforms, which will enter into force in 2023. . The European Parliament approved on November 24 to increase the THC level from 0.2% for hemp crops used for industrial purposes.
With hemp already federally legal, a primary policy issue is how marijuana and hemp—two varieties of the cannabis plant—would be distinguished under a federal regulatory regime.
